Cochem Castle
Cochem Castle is a tourism office in Cochem, Moselle Valley, Rhineland-Palatinate which is located on Schloßstraße. Cochem Castle is situated nearby to the city gate 3. Burgtor, as well as near the church Kapelle.| Tap on a place to explore it |
- Opening hours: March 10th—November 1st 9:00 AM—5:00 PM
- Email: info@reichsburg-cochem.de
- Type: Tourism office
- Also known as: “Burgführung Reichsburg Cochem”
- Address: Schloßstraße 36, Cochem, 56812
